Pygmy Elephant of Borneo

The Borneo Pygmy Elephant can be found at the Nort Eastern Part of Kalimantan Island in Indonesia. Pygmy elephants are living in Asia and Africa, while those differs, The Borneo Pygmy Elephant is inhabiting the Tropical Rainforest of North Borneo ( including Sabah ), it was long know as the Asian Elephant.

Sembakung Travel Facts

Sembakung area is a remote area in the most north part of Indonesian Borneo, bordering with Malaysian Sabah, covering an area of almost 400.000 hectares, and is home to many flora and fauna species including the orangutan, Borneo pygmy elephant, black orchid and many pitcher plants, the area has 3 kinds of forest, swamp, limestone and montane, and clouded rain forest, habituated by Dayak Tidung tribe. The forest is primary with giant trees and rivers, long treks awaiting as access is limited, specially when rivers are, or stream is to fast for use, overnights are in prepared forest camps.

Weather
Day Temperatures 27 °– 32°C
Night Temperatures 20 °– 25°C
Humidity 80%-90%
Rainfall 4,000mm per year
Wet Months October & June
Dry Months February & August ( but expect daily rain )

Sembakung Accommodation
The accommodation at Sembakung is in a local house, and prepared simple jungle camps, far from western facilities as matrasses, or warm water shower
